Schneider Electric, a global leader in energy management and automation, has unveiled a $4 billion share buyback program while simultaneously raising its margin forecast. This announcement reflects strong corporate confidence and a commitment to enhancing shareholder value.
$4 Billion Share Buyback
The massive stock repurchase plan demonstrates Schneider Electric’s confidence in its long-term growth and financial health. By buying back shares, the company aims to reduce outstanding stock, increase earnings per share, and provide a direct benefit to investors.
Improved Margin Forecast
Alongside the buyback, Schneider Electric has raised its margin forecast, signaling operational efficiency and profitability gains. This boost indicates that the company expects stronger revenue growth and cost management across its energy management and automation divisions.
Investor Implications
The share buyback and improved margins are likely to attract investor attention. Reduced share count often leads to higher per-share earnings, which can positively influence stock prices. Additionally, the confidence displayed by management reinforces trust in the company’s strategic direction.
